Ingredients You’ll Need
Gathering a handful of straightforward ingredients is all it takes to nail this recipe. Each element plays an essential role — from providing the perfect crunch to infusing just enough flavor without overpowering the natural potato goodness.
- 16 ounces frozen shredded hash browns (thawed): The star of the show, they form the base and texture of your crispy tots.
- 2 tablespoons olive oil: Adds moisture and helps achieve that golden crispiness in the air fryer.
- 2 tablespoons all-purpose flour: Acts as a binder to hold your tots together without getting gummy.
- ½ teaspoon garlic powder: Brings a warm, savory undertone that elevates the flavor profile.
- ½ teaspoon onion powder: A subtle hint of sweetness and depth that compliments the potatoes beautifully.
- ½ teaspoon kosher salt: Enhances all the natural flavors and rounds everything out.
How to Make Crispy Air Fryer Tater Tots Recipe
Step 1: Finely Chop the Potatoes
Start by pulsing the thawed shredded hash browns in a food processor. This helps break them down into finer pieces so your tots will have a more cohesive texture while still maintaining that pleasing bite.
Step 2: Mix the Ingredients Gently
In a large bowl, combine the finely chopped potatoes with olive oil, flour, garlic powder, onion powder, and kosher salt. Stir gently — the goal is to evenly distribute the seasonings and binder without turning the potatoes into a mushy paste.
Step 3: Shape Your Tots
Using a small spoon, scoop just enough of the mixture to form a 1-inch tot with your hands. This step really lets you get creative. Shape each tot carefully and place them on a lightly greased air fryer pan so they cook without sticking.
Step 4: Air Fry to Golden Perfection
Spray the shaped tots lightly with olive oil cooking spray — this ensures extra crispness. Air fry at 400°F for 16 to 18 minutes, shaking the basket halfway through so all sides get that beautiful, even browning and crunch.
Step 5: Season and Serve Warm
Once out of the air fryer, sprinkle your tots with a pinch of salt while they’re still warm to enhance their flavor even more. Serve them instantly to enjoy the ultimate crisp and fluffy experience.
Step 6: Store Extra Tots Properly
If you have leftovers, store them in an airtight container in the fridge. These crispy air fryer tater tots remain tasty for up to 5 days, so you can enjoy them again later without losing their charm.

Make Ahead and Storage
Storing Leftovers
Keep any extra crispy air fryer tater tots in an airtight container inside the fridge. This helps prevent sogginess and preserves their flavor for up to five days, making them an easy grab-and-go snack or a quick addition to meals.
Freezing
If you want to prepare these tots in advance, you can freeze the shaped, uncooked tots on a baking sheet until solid, then transfer them to a freezer-safe bag. This keeps them fresh for weeks, and you can pop them straight into the air fryer whenever a craving hits.
Reheating
To bring leftovers or frozen tots back to life, reheat them in the air fryer at 375°F for 5 to 7 minutes. This method revives their crispiness perfectly, making them just as delicious as when freshly cooked.
FAQs
Can I use fresh potatoes instead of frozen shredded hash browns?
Absolutely! Just grate fresh potatoes and squeeze out any excess moisture with a clean towel before using them. This will help ensure your tots get crispy instead of soggy.
What if I don’t have an air fryer?
You can bake the tots in a conventional oven at 425°F for about 20-25 minutes, turning halfway through. The air fryer just speeds up cooking and delivers that extra crisp texture effortlessly.
How do I make these tots extra crispy?
Make sure you spray them lightly with olive oil cooking spray before air frying and avoid overcrowding the basket. Also, shaking or turning halfway through cooking helps them brown evenly on all sides.
Can I add other seasonings or cheese to the mixture?
Definitely! Feel free to add grated Parmesan, smoked paprika, or even a pinch of cayenne for a kick. Cheese within the tots adds flavor and richness but adjust the flour accordingly if the mix feels too soft.
Are these tots suitable for meal prep?
Yes, they’re excellent for meal prep! Preparing a batch ahead makes quick snacks or sides easy to pull from the fridge or freezer, perfect when you’re short on time but crave comfort food.

Crispy Air Fryer Tater Tots Recipe
- Prep Time: 20 minutes
- Cook Time: 16-18 minutes
- Total Time: 36-38 minutes
- Yield: 4 servings
- Category: Snack
- Method: Air Frying
- Cuisine: American
- Diet: Vegetarian
Description
This easy Air Fryer Tater Tots recipe transforms frozen shredded hash browns into crispy, golden-brown tots with a flavorful blend of garlic and onion powder. Perfect as a snack or side dish, these tots require minimal prep and cook quickly in the air fryer for a healthier alternative to traditional fried potatoes.
Ingredients
Ingredients
- 16 ounces frozen shredded hash browns, thawed
- 2 tablespoons olive oil
- 2 tablespoons all-purpose flour
- ½ teaspoon garlic powder
- ½ teaspoon onion powder
- ½ teaspoon kosher salt
Instructions
- Pulse Potatoes: Using a food processor, pulse the shredded hash browns until they are finely chopped but not pureed to ensure a good texture for the tots.
- Mix Ingredients: In a large mixing bowl, combine the finely chopped potatoes, olive oil, all-purpose flour, garlic powder, onion powder, and kosher salt. Mix gently to incorporate all ingredients without mashing the potatoes too much.
- Shape Tots: Using a small spoon, scoop out about 1 tablespoon of the mixture and shape it into a 1-inch long tot with your hands. Place each tot onto a greased air fryer pan to prevent sticking.
- Air Fry: Lightly mist the shaped tots with olive oil cooking spray to promote crispiness. Cook in the air fryer at 400°F (204°C) for 16-18 minutes. Shake the air fryer basket halfway through cooking to ensure even crisping and browning.
- Serve: Once golden brown and crispy, remove the tots from the air fryer. Sprinkle with a pinch of salt if desired, and serve warm for the best texture and flavor.
- Storage: Store leftover tater tots in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 5 days. Reheat in the air fryer to restore crispiness.
Notes
- Thaw the frozen hash browns completely to avoid excess moisture which can prevent crispiness.
- Do not over-process the potatoes; they should remain slightly coarse for texture.
- Use olive oil spray instead of pouring oil directly to lightly coat the tots evenly.
- Shake the basket during cooking to prevent tots from sticking and ensure even browning.
- Reheat leftover tots in the air fryer for a few minutes to regain crispiness instead of microwaving.
